MSP430和8051的適用場景是什么?


一、MSP430的核心適用場景
MSP430憑借其超低功耗、高精度模擬處理、高集成度外設,在以下場景中具有不可替代性:
1. 電池供電的便攜式設備
典型應用:
電子血壓計/血糖儀:需長期運行(待機5年以上),MSP430的LPM4模式待機電流<1μA,搭配16位ADC(分辨率0.001mV)可精準采集生理信號。
無線傳感器節點(LoRa/ZigBee):使用2節AAA電池供電,MSP430的動態電壓調節(DVS)和FRAM存儲器(斷電數據不丟失)可實現10年續航。
對比優勢:
8051方案:需頻繁更換電池(待機功耗約50μA),且8位ADC無法滿足醫療級精度(誤差>1%)。
2. 工業級儀表與計量設備
典型應用:
超聲波水表/氣表:MSP430FR6047集成超聲波流量計模塊,配合16位ADC(±0.5%精度)和FRAM存儲器(10萬次擦寫),可實現多費率計量和歷史數據存儲。
智能電表:利用MSP430的硬件乘加器(MAC)和DMA控制器,可實時處理三相電參數(電壓、電流、功率因數),誤差<0.2%。
對比優勢:
8051方案:需外擴ADC和EEPROM,電路復雜且成本增加(約¥20),而MSP430單芯片解決方案成本僅¥15。
3. 實時性要求高的控制系統
典型應用:
電機伺服控制:MSP430的PWM模塊分辨率達16位(頻率可調范圍1Hz~200kHz),配合硬件乘法器可實現高精度閉環控制(響應時間<1μs)。
工業自動化:在LPM3模式下,MSP430仍可保持RTC和定時器運行,中斷響應時間<6周期(125ns@16MHz),遠優于8051的6~12周期。
對比優勢:
8051方案:PWM精度低(8位),且需軟件實現PID算法,導致控制延遲增加(>10μs)。
4. 高安全性與數據可靠性需求
典型應用:
智能門鎖/電子保險箱:MSP430的AES-256硬件加密引擎和真隨機數發生器(TRNG)可防止暴力破解,FRAM存儲器可抵御電磁干擾(數據防篡改)。
醫療設備數據存儲:FRAM的10萬次擦寫壽命和10年數據保持能力,滿足FDA對醫療設備數據完整性的要求。
對比優勢:
8051方案:需外擴加密芯片(如ATSHA204),成本增加約¥5,且Flash存儲器易受強磁場干擾(數據丟失風險)。
二、8051的核心適用場景
8051憑借其低成本、開發簡單、兼容性強,在以下場景中仍占主流:
1. 教學實驗與入門學習
典型應用:
高校單片機課程:STC89C52RC開發板(¥10)兼容傳統8051教材,學生可通過UART下載程序,快速掌握C語言編程和基礎外設(如LED、按鍵、數碼管)的使用。
電子競賽原型驗證:使用Proteus仿真軟件+Keil C51,可在1天內完成基礎功能開發(如電子時鐘、溫度計)。
對比優勢:
MSP430方案:需掌握JTAG調試和低功耗模式(LPM0~LPM4),學習曲線陡峭,開發板成本高(¥30+)。
2. 簡單邏輯控制與低成本量產
典型應用:
玩具/遙控器:使用AT89C2051(¥0.8芯片)控制LED閃爍和紅外發射,單臺成本<¥2,適合大規模生產(年產量>100萬)。
電子秤/計價器:通過外擴HX711 ADC芯片(¥1),實現8位精度稱重,總成本控制在¥5以內。
對比優勢:
MSP430方案:芯片成本高(¥10+),且其高精度ADC和FRAM存儲器在簡單應用中屬于資源浪費。
3. 傳統工業控制與兼容性需求
典型應用:
電機正反轉控制:使用8051的2個IO口+繼電器模塊,可實現三相電機啟停,代碼量<50行,適合老舊設備改造。
簡單人機交互:通過外擴LCD1602(¥2)和4x4矩陣鍵盤(¥1),可構建基礎菜單系統(如參數設置界面)。
對比優勢:
MSP430方案:需使用LCD驅動外設和電容觸摸模塊,成本增加約¥8,且開發復雜度提升。
4. 快速原型開發與低成本驗證
典型應用:
智能家居傳感器:使用STC15W408AS(增強型8051,支持LPM模式),在3天內完成溫濕度采集+WiFi模塊通信的原型開發,總成本<¥20。
農業物聯網節點:通過外擴土壤濕度傳感器(¥3)和433MHz無線模塊(¥5),實現低成本數據采集(精度要求不高)。
對比優勢:
MSP430方案:開發周期長(需設計低功耗電路),且總成本高(¥50+),適合后續量產優化。
三、場景選擇決策樹(直接使用指南)
是否需要長期電池供電?
是 → MSP430(如無線傳感器節點、便攜醫療設備)
否 → 繼續下一步
是否需要高精度模擬處理?
是 → MSP430(如工業儀表、醫療傳感器)
否 → 繼續下一步
是否為教學/簡單控制需求?
是 → 8051(如電子實驗箱、玩具遙控器)
否 → 繼續下一步
是否需低成本快速驗證?
是 → 8051(如智能家居原型、農業傳感器)
否 → MSP430(如高可靠性工業設備)
四、典型案例對比:智能水表設計
需求 | MSP430方案 | 8051方案 | 結論 |
---|---|---|---|
功耗 | 2節ER14505鋰電池續航10年(待機<0.5μA) | 2節AA電池續航6個月(待機約50μA) | MSP430更適合長期運行場景 |
計量精度 | 16位ADC+PGA(分辨率0.01L) | 8位ADC(分辨率約1L) | MSP430滿足工業級精度要求 |
數據存儲 | FRAM(10萬次擦寫,斷電不丟失) | EEPROM(10萬次擦寫,需外擴) | MSP430簡化電路設計 |
成本 | 芯片¥25 + 開發板¥50 | 芯片¥3 + 開發板¥15 | 8051適合低成本試點項目 |
開發周期 | 2周(需設計低功耗電路) | 1周(直接使用外擴模塊) | 8051適合快速原型驗證 |
五、場景擴展:混合需求解決方案
低成本+低功耗需求:
方案:使用增強型8051(如STC15W408AS,支持LPM模式)+ 外擴低功耗ADC(如ADS1115)。
適用場景:如農業物聯網節點(需電池供電1年以上,但精度要求不高)。
高精度+低成本需求:
方案:MSP430基礎型號(如MSP430G2553)+ 減少冗余外設。
適用場景:如消費級電子秤(需0.1g精度,但成本需控制在¥15以內)。
最終結論:直接選擇建議
選MSP430的場景:
需長期運行(如儀表、傳感器)
需高精度測量(如醫療、工業檢測)
需低功耗設計(如電池供電、便攜設備)
需高安全性(如加密通信、數據防篡改)
選8051的場景:
需快速開發(如教學、原型驗證)
需低成本量產(如玩具、遙控器)
需簡單邏輯控制(如LED、按鍵)
需兼容傳統設計(如老舊設備改造)
建議:根據項目核心需求(功耗/成本/精度/開發周期)選擇,避免因單一優勢(如價格或性能)而忽視整體架構匹配性。對于混合需求場景,可考慮MSP430基礎型號+外擴芯片或增強型8051+低功耗設計的折中方案。
責任編輯:Pan
【免責聲明】
1、本文內容、數據、圖表等來源于網絡引用或其他公開資料,版權歸屬原作者、原發表出處。若版權所有方對本文的引用持有異議,請聯系拍明芯城(marketing@iczoom.com),本方將及時處理。
2、本文的引用僅供讀者交流學習使用,不涉及商業目的。
3、本文內容僅代表作者觀點,拍明芯城不對內容的準確性、可靠性或完整性提供明示或暗示的保證。讀者閱讀本文后做出的決定或行為,是基于自主意愿和獨立判斷做出的,請讀者明確相關結果。
4、如需轉載本方擁有版權的文章,請聯系拍明芯城(marketing@iczoom.com)注明“轉載原因”。未經允許私自轉載拍明芯城將保留追究其法律責任的權利。
拍明芯城擁有對此聲明的最終解釋權。